About Sanford West Behavioral Health Campus
The Sanford West Behavioral Health Campus in Marne, Michigan, is CARF accredited, SAMHSA and LegitScript certified, and they are a member of the Hazelden Betty Ford Patient Care Network. They specialize in addiction to alcohol, benzos, cocaine, fentanyl, heroin, meth, opioids and painkillers.The campus admissions staff will work with your insurance provider to obtain the best possible coverage available.
Residential and inpatient programs offered include a medical detox center, onsite supportive living, and an eating disorder residential program. Outpatient programs include substance use disorder treatment, co-occurring disorders integrative treatment, outpatient psychiatric treatment, and outpatient eating disorder treatment. Their alumni and family education support programs are free of charge.
Residential Treatment Programs
The residential detox program safely rids the body of alcohol and drugs while managing withdrawal symptoms, both mental and physical. Clients are monitored and cared for 24 hours per day by nurses, and the client is seen by physicians. An extended residential program is also available.
Residential treatment for addiction and co-occurring disorders includes medication assisted treatment (MAT) and medically monitored detox. This provides a structured environment by removing obstacles that could prevent recovery. Clients attend group, individual and family therapy sessions. Wellness activities and medical and psychiatric checkups are integrated into the program.
Outpatient Treatment Programs
The partial hospitalization program (PHP) is for clients who have completed residential treatment or do not need the intensive structure of residential care. Patients attend treatment programs daily and return home afterwards.
The intensive outpatient program (IOP) is less intensive than the PHP at 10 hours per week. The IOP is offered morning and evening to accommodate client schedules.
Their aftercare program is a continuation of care after clients complete a treatment program. This program offers guidance, relapse prevention support, and assistance with developing new skills.
